EQUILIN Chemical Properties
Equilin(474-86-2)'s molecular formula is
C18H20O2 and its formula weight is 268.35.
Equilin(474-86-2) has a melting point of 238-240°C. The optical rotation [α]
D is +308°.
Equilin(474-86-2) has the property of being dissolved in ethanol, propionic acid ketone, ethyl acetate, dioxane. It is not soluble in water.

EQUILIN Toxicity Data With Reference
Induced tumor information and data
Test type: TDLo - Lowest published toxic dose
Routes of exposure: Subcutaneous
Test Species: Rodent - mouse
Dose / Time: 112 mg/kg/56W-I
Toxicity: Tumorigenic - neoplastic by RTECS criteria Skin and Appendages - tumors
Reference: ZEKBAI Zeitschrift fuer Krebsforschung. (Berlin, Fed. Rep. Ger.) V.1-75, 1903-71. For publisher information, see JCROD7. Volume(issue)/page/year: 56,482,1949
